Drain tile installation services involve the placement of specialized drainage systems designed to manage excess water around a property’s foundation or landscape. These systems typically consist of perforated pipes that are strategically installed underground, often surrounded by gravel or other permeable materials to facilitate water flow. The primary goal of drain tile installation is to redirect groundwater away from areas prone to pooling or flooding, helping to maintain the stability and integrity of the property’s structure. Proper installation requires careful planning to ensure effective water management and long-lasting performance.

This service addresses common problems related to excess moisture and poor drainage. Properties experiencing frequent basement flooding, foundation cracking, or soil erosion often benefit from drain tile systems. By providing a controlled pathway for water to escape, drain tile installation helps prevent water buildup that can lead to structural damage, mold growth, and landscaping issues. It is especially useful in areas with high water tables or heavy rainfall, where natural drainage is insufficient to protect the property’s foundation and surrounding landscape.

Drain tile systems are suitable for a variety of property types,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and agricultural properties. Residential properties that have experienced basement leaks or foundation issues often require drain tile installation to safeguard their structures. Commercial properties, particularly those with underground facilities or basements, may also rely on these systems to maintain dry conditions and prevent water-related problems. Agricultural properties with extensive land or fields can benefit from drain tiles to improve soil drainage, enhancing crop growth and preventing waterlogging.

Drain Tile Installation Cost - The typical cost for installing drain tiles ranges from $1,500 to $4,000 depending on the property size and complexity. For example, a standard residential project might be around $2,500. Costs can vary based on soil conditions and existing drainage issues.

Material Expenses - Material costs for drain tiles generally fall between $0.50 and $2.00 per linear foot. For a typical home, this could amount to approximately $1,000 to $3,000 for supplies alone. The choice of materials impacts the overall project budget.

Labor Charges - Labor fees for drain tile installation usually range from $50 to $100 per hour. A standard installation might take 8 to 20 hours, translating to $400 to $2,000 in labor costs. The complexity of the job influences the total labor expense.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s such as trenching, backfilling, or connecting to existing drainage systems can add $500 to $1,500. These expenses depend on site accessibility and the extent of existing infrastructure.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
